A growing fire and compliance consultancy is looking to appoint an experienced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or to deliver complex fire risk assessments and health & safety consultancy across a wide range of properties throughout the UK.

This is a senior opportunity for a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or who wants more autonomy, more complex projects and the chance to work with clients who genuinely value high-level technical advice. The business works across residential, commercial and higher-risk environments, supporting duty holders through increasingly complex fire and building safety legislation.

The successful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or will operate across Higher-Risk Residential Buildings (HRBs), complex occupied premises and multi-site portfolios, providing practical, defensible advice while helping clients navigate the Building Safety Act and evolving compliance requirements.

This role would suit a commercially aware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or who enjoys client interaction, technical problem solving and working independently while still having strong technical support behind them.

The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or's Role

  • Deliver complex and high-risk Fire Risk Assessments, including HRBs
    · Carry out Health & Safety Risk Assessments across multiple sectors
    · Provide consultancy advice on means of escape, evacuation strategies and fire safety management
    · Produce detailed, compliant and auditable reports with prioritised actions
    · Liaise directly with clients, contractors, stakeholders and Fire & Rescue Services
    · Interpret and apply UK legislation, British Standards and Approved Documents
    · Support quality assurance processes in line with BAFE SP205 requirements
    · Maintain CPD and support mentoring where appropriate

The Fire & Health and Safety Risk Assessor

  • Advanced experience within Fire Risk Assessment and Fire Safety Consultancy
    · Registered on the NFRAR register at Advanced level (or equivalent)
    · Strong understanding of the Fire Safety Order 2005, Fire Safety Act 2021 and Building Safety Act 2022
    · Health & Safety qualification such as NEBOSH or equivalent
    · Membership of IFSM, IOSH or similar professional body
    · Experience assessing complex premises and Higher-Risk Residential Buildings
    · Excellent communication and report writing skills
    · Full UK driving licence and willingness to travel nationwide
